In the hydrocarbon,

$\mathop C\limits_6 {H_3} - \mathop C\limits_5 H = \mathop C\limits_4 H - \mathop C\limits_3 {H_2} - \mathop C\limits_2  \equiv \mathop C\limits_1 H$

The state of hybridization of carbons $1, 3$ and $5$ are in the following sequence

  • A
    $sp, sp^2, sp^3$
  • B
    $sp^3, sp^2, sp$
  • C
    $sp^2, sp, sp^3$
  • $sp, sp^3, sp^2$

Answer

Correct option: D.
$sp, sp^3, sp^2$
